IoT is not a revolution but an evolution, says key Microsoft manager

Sydney, Apr 30, 2014: A key Microsoft executive today provided insights into what the software company calls The Internet of Your Things.

barbedsonMicrosoft’s General Manager, Marketing, the Internet of Things, Barb Edson told attendees at a conference in Sydney, Australia that the IoT was a cross platform play and it was also an ecosystem play. Part of the company’s strategy was the realisation that IoT was not only a Window’s world but a cross platform world. Barb added that Microsoft had to support all of the different platforms.


She acknowledged that the IoT was going to effect millions of devices, adding that it retained the potential to deliver a US $6.5 billion data dividend to Australia’s GDP over the next four years – if data was used efficiently.

Barb explained the IoT was not a revolution but an evolution of where the embedded ndustry has been, adding that the focus on the household appliance end of IoT, rather than in a business environment, had led to a lot of confusion about what the technology could offer.
